My 2009 prius got bipped last week in California. Here's what your nephew need to know:

1) California CARB requires factory original equipment. Those $250 options are not legal here and the
vendors won't even ship them to a CA address. Not clear that the smog check station will lift the car
and examine but why risk it.
2) The Toyota cat/exhaust has factory markings and toyota logos embossed in the steel. I'm supposing if you (I) buy a factory unit (<$1000 on FB) that's complete from flange to exhaust pipe that its legit and not pre-stolen.
3) The cat protection plate on my car did not prevent the theft because it does not cover enough of the system
to prevent getting a makita cutoff tool up in there. I will be buying/making an bigger plate.
4) I will build a protective corral for my car from a 4x8 sheet and under-screwed 10" beams such that those bums can't slide themselves or their jacks under the car. pics to follow.
